Macclesfield Central ward is located in the town of Macclesfield, within the Cheshire East unitary authority. The area covers the town centre and surrounding residential streets, serving as the commercial and administrative heart of Macclesfield. Key landmarks include the Town Hall, Macclesfield Library, and the Silk Museum, reflecting the town's historical ties to the silk industry. The ward is well-connected, with Macclesfield Railway Station providing direct links to Manchester and London.
Residential areas in Macclesfield Central feature a mix of Victorian terraces, modern apartments, and some social housing. The ward includes retail hubs such as the Grosvenor Shopping Centre and local independent shops along Chestergate and Mill Street. Parks like South Park and West Park offer green spaces for recreation. The ward has a range of schools, healthcare facilities, and community services, making it a functional and accessible part of the town.
On average Macclesfield Central has high de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 124 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 11.3%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Macclesfield Central is £42,660 per year. There are 5 schools in Macclesfield Central: 1 primary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good).
Based on 179 recent sales, the median property price is £196,000 in Macclesfield Central area, with individual transactions ranging from £33,400 up to £665,000.
By property type: detached homes sit at £365,000; semi-detached at £265,000; terraced at £190,000; flats at £135,000.
